Great question! Think of policies as your store’s
rules of engagement with customers. Having clear guidelines not only alleviates confusion but also sets expectations for your shoppers. They feel secure knowing what to expect in terms of shipping, returns, privacy, and customer service. Without these, customers might hesitate to complete their purchases, fearing hidden fees or unsatisfactory service. This is where your
